Starr Peak Mining  (OTCPK:STRPF) Enterprise Value Explanation

When an investor buy a company, the investor needs to pay not only the common shares, he/she also needs to pay the shareholders of Preferred Stocks. He also assumes the debt of the company, and receives the cash on the company's balance sheet.

If a company has more cash than debt, the investor actually pays less than the Market Cap because he immediately owns the cash once the transaction goes through.

The market value of Preferred Stock needs to be added to the market value of common stocks in the calculation of Enterprise Value.

For the companies with the same Market Cap, the smaller the Enterprise Value is, the cheaper the company is.

Enterprise Value can be negative when the company's net cash is more than its Market Cap. In this case the investor is basically getting the company for free and get paid for that.

Starr Peak Mining Business Description

Other Exchanges STE:Canada
Address 1055 West Hastings Street, Suite 300, Vancouver, BC, CAN, V6E 2E9
Starr Peak Mining Ltd is an exploration-stage junior mining company engaged in the identification, acquisition, and exploration of mineral properties. It holds an interest in the Normetal Property and the Rousseau and Turgeon Lake Gold properties, with one reportable operating segment being the acquisition and exploration of mineral properties within Canada. It is focused on the acquisition and exploration of high-value base metal projects in Canada and is committed to creating long-term shareholder value through the exploration and development of its recent discovery at the New Metal property located in Quebec, contiguous to Amex Exploration's gold discovery at the Perron property.
